Composition and structure of the fauna of ground beetles (Coleoptera, Carabidae) of the Zerafshan Range

open access: yesActa Biologica Sibirica, 2023
The article presents the results of studying the fauna of ground beetles in the western part of the Zerafshan Range (Uzbekistan). The Carabidae list includes 81 species from 41 genera, 18 tribes and nine subfamilies.
